Kogi Scholarship Board Sends 23,828 Bursary Applications for Verification Ahead of 2025 Award

By Noah Ocheni, Lokoja

The Kogi State Scholarship Board (KSSB) has forwarded the data of 23,828 validly completed applications to the state-appointed independent consultant for verification ahead of the 2025 Bursary Award.

The Executive Chairman of the Board, Mr. Afolabi Joseph-Raji, disclosed this in a statement issued on Friday in Lokoja. He said the submitted applications include 23,609 undergraduates and 219 Law School students whose entries were successfully completed on the Bursary Management Portal.

Joseph-Raji explained that the Board received a total of 42,743 applications during the online registration period, but only 23,828 met the required completion criteria. He noted that the verification exercise is part of the state’s efforts to strengthen accountability and transparency under the administration of Governor Ahmed Usman Ododo.

He appealed to the verification firm, Fast Mita Nigeria, to conduct the exercise diligently and complete it within the approved four-week timeline. According to him, timely verification will ensure prompt disbursement of bursary allowances and scholarship support to qualified students across the state.

The Chairman reiterated the Board’s commitment to fairness, transparency, and accountability in managing the bursary award process, stressing that students’ welfare remains a priority for the Ododo administration.

Representing Fast Mita Nigeria, Mr. Anthony Ogor assured the Board that the company would carry out a thorough and interference-free verification exercise.
